Still Pickin' Blueberries! Those Climax Blueberries really have a long growing season. I'm still picking blueberries from those plants today. Although, this might be my next to last harvest, as they are finally beginning to play out. I ought to have plenty of frozen berries this season to keep me in blueberry banana bread all winter long.The good thing about the location of my berry patch is that due to the hillside and mature timber just East of here; the sun doesn't hit that spot until nearly 10:00 am, leaving plenty of time each morning in hot summer, to pick berries in the cool shade of the tall Hickory trees.
